Employing premixed concrete can offer a variety of advantages for construction projects. Firstly, it is highly time-saving as the mixture arrives at the site already prepared for use. This eliminates the need for on-site mixing click here machinery, reducing labor costs and project length. Secondly, premixed concrete ensures consistent quality and performance due to its precise formulation. Finally, it often decreases the risk of human error associated with on-site mixing, leading to a more reliable and effective construction process.
Enhancing Concrete Mix Design for Performance
Concrete mix design is a critical aspect of achieving desired performance in concrete structures. Engineers carefully select the proportions of cement, aggregates, water, and supplements to achieve the required strength, durability, workability, and other properties. Optimizing the mix design requires a comprehensive understanding of the project's requirements, local materials, and environmental conditions.
A well-optimized mix design can produce a concrete that is resistant to wear, affordable, and easier to place and finish.
There are several factors to consider when tailoring a concrete mix. These include:
* The type of structure being constructed
* The environmental conditions in which the structure will be located
* The required strength of the concrete
* The availability of materials
Ultimately,, a successful concrete mix design is a joint undertaking between engineers, material providers, and construction professionals. By evaluating all relevant factors, it is possible to formulate a concrete mix that meets the specific needs of a project.

Understanding Concrete Premix Ingredients and Their Roles
Premixed concrete is a convenient material often utilized in construction projects. To understand its properties, it's essential to delve into the various elements that comprise this mixture. Primarily, concrete premixes consist of four key factors: cement, aggregate, water, and modifiers. Cement acts as the binding agent, providing cohesion and strength to the mix.
Rocks, which encompass sand, gravel, or crushed stone, make up the bulk of the concrete premix by volume, contributing to its overall mass. Water facilitates a chemical reaction with cement, initiating the hardening process, while additives are incorporated to improve specific properties such as workability, durability, or setting time. Understanding the roles of each ingredient is crucial for achieving desired concrete strength and performance characteristics.

Environmental Factors in Premixed Concrete Production
The production of premixed concrete presents a range of environmental issues that must be carefully addressed. One key aspect is the substantial energy utilization required for cement manufacturing, a major contributor to global greenhouse gas emissions. Additionally, concrete production often utilizes raw materials like aggregates and sand, which can lead to habitat destruction. Furthermore, the transportation of premixed concrete emits significant amounts of air pollution. Mitigating these environmental impacts requires a multifaceted approach that includes sustainable practices throughout the entire production lifecycle.
